WebbA professional boundary is the distinction between the acceptable and unacceptable behaviour or emotional attachment in relation to a child (or child’s family) during or outside your work. Professional boundary crossing is when you allow or initiate a behaviour to persist that compromises the relationship with the child and/or family.
